Bristol Rovers defender Alfie Kilgour is “ready to go” ahead of tomorrow’s crunch League Two game against Swindon Town at The Mem. The 27-year-old has not been in Bristol Rovers ’ squad since the 4-0 defeat against Crawley Town in October.

In his absence, the Gas have lost games against Gillingham, Accrington Stanley, Cheltenham Town, Notts County, and Barnet, resulting in a nine-game losing streak in the league - a club record.
